
WWE Hall of Famer “Stone Cold” Steve Austin made a surprise appearance at WrestleMania 41 Night Two to reveal the official attendance figures for the blockbuster event.
Austin announced that 63,226 fans were in attendance at Night Two, bringing the combined two-night total to 124,693 fans at Allegiant Stadium in Las Vegas, NV.
In classic Stone Cold fashion, he rode to the ring on his iconic four-wheeler. However, during the entrance, Austin accidentally lost control and crashed into the barricade at ringside. A female fan appeared to be caught in the incident, prompting WWE President Nick Khan to quickly check on her condition.
Despite the brief scare, Austin continued with the segment, delivering his trademark energy and closing the announcement with a salute to the WWE Universe.
